Parking costs $10 (cash only) per car at Farrington Athletic Field, at the intersection of University Drive and Lancaster Avenue, and patrons may ride the FREE shuttle to the Botanic Garden. Wheelchair accessible van service is available from Farrington Athletic Field and is included in the $10 parking fee. The Graham Slee Reflex M is a 2009 updated version of the classic reflex, designed for use with MM or high output MC cartridges, with the option of the standard power supply or better PSU1.
